Wolfenstein II: The New Colossus Will Run At 4K

July 16, 2017 by Jordan Coetsee

Unfortunately, no native 4K it seems.

Bethesda Softwork’s sequel the immensely popular Wolfenstein: The New Order, has been confirmed to run at 4K resolution.

Spotted on the Xbox website, the videogame’s listing depicts that Wolfenstein II: The New Colossus will be 4k compatible on the Xbox One X as well as PC, along with HDR technology. Unfortunately, there is no information stating that the game is native 4k, so likely expect an upscaled resolution.

‘Wolfenstein® II: The New Colossus™ is the highly anticipated sequel to the critically acclaimed, Wolfenstein®: The New Order™ developed by the award-winning studio MachineGames. An exhilarating adventure brought to life by the industry-leading id Tech® 6, Wolfenstein® II sends players to Nazi-controlled America on a mission to recruit the boldest resistance leaders left. Fight the Nazis in iconic American locations, equip an arsenal of badass guns, and unleash new abilities to blast your way through legions of Nazi soldiers in this definitive first-person shooter. America, 1961. The Nazis maintain their stranglehold on the world. You are BJ Blazkowicz, aka “Terror-Billy,” member of the Resistance, scourge of the Nazi empire, and humanity’s last hope for liberty. Only you have the guts, guns, and gumption to return stateside, kill every Nazi in sight, and spark the second American Revolution.’

Wolfenstein II: The New Colossus is slated for release worldwide on October 27, 2017 for Xbox One, PlayStation® 4 computer entertainment system, and PC.
